kagazi 0 Posted December 15, 2010 Report Share Posted December 15, 2010 Have you modified KTPA using AFX? Comment out the MTX KTPA file by placing a .passive at the end, e.g., BR2_KTPA.BGL.passive Now use the KTPA that ships with MTX 5.3 - I'm only assuming you have v5.3 since you never answered my questions. The file date for KTPA should be March 2010. Whoever redid KTPA did not reinstate the crosswind runway technique so you won't have any fake runways. BTW, those fake runways are used to fool FS9/FSX into thinking that all runways are parallel and by doing so, FS9/FSX ATC will use the non-parallels at all times. If the crosswind runways are correctly placed FSX ATC will not see them and they will have no adverse effect on your flight. If they are not placed correctly then problems, especially on approach, will arise. Quote Link to post Share on other sites

Burkhard 22 Posted December 15, 2010 Report Share Posted December 15, 2010 I checked that the version that comes with 5.3a does not contain cross wind support, so is using two runways only. This is sufficient for the number of parkings we have there. I attch here what I have after 5.3a installation, so just use that one. In addition, All those MyTraffic airports that do support cross wind ( KSFO, KJFK, KORD ) as example have their fake runways near the south pole and do not get mixed up by FSX ATC. If third party ATC addons try to land a 747 on a 10m long grass strip 9000 miles away, I assume the rest of the software to be of similar intelligence. Quote Link to post Share on other sites
